The structure of the exam itself reflects this holistic approach. It is set as a 90-minute endeavor containing sixty questions, requiring a passing score of seventy percent. The certification is available in English, ensuring global accessibility. However, it is not the quantitative measures of time or questions that define its significance; rather, it is the content it encompasses. Candidates are tested on their ability to design both manual and automated indicators, configure data collectors to retrieve information at precise intervals, and organize these elements into dashboards that not only display information but also invite exploration. The dashboards are not static representations; they are dynamic arenas where visualizations such as breakdowns and time series reveal patterns that text alone could never articulate.

The exam underwent notable enhancements in 2025 to align with the changing face of enterprise analytics. Visualization techniques were refined with the introduction of new widget types and advanced chart customizations, allowing dashboards to become more interactive and aesthetically communicative. Dynamic filtering was introduced, enabling end-users to manipulate dashboards to suit their own inquiries, thereby shifting power from the analytics developer alone to the wider organization. Artificial intelligence was woven into the fabric of performance analytics, bringing predictive models and anomaly detection into the ServiceNow ecosystem. Rather than relying solely on historical data, organizations could now anticipate trends and disruptions before they fully materialized.
Another significant change was the emphasis on mobility. Dashboards were redesigned for responsiveness, making them easily accessible on mobile devices and integrated with the ServiceNow mobile platform. This ensured that analytics did not remain tethered to desktop workstations but traveled with decision-makers wherever they went, a necessity in a world where business choices are made in boardrooms, in transit, and across global time zones. Indicator management was also deepened, with new approaches for multi-source data collection and time-based segmentation. This allowed analytics to capture more diverse datasets and slice them in ways that revealed subtler patterns.
Security and governance were bolstered in the updated exam, focusing on advanced access controls and audit trails that document every change made to analytics configurations. This responded to increasing regulatory demands and the heightened awareness of data accountability. Another refined domain was business value mapping, which trained professionals to explicitly link analytics indicators to strategic organizational objectives. Rather than building dashboards for aesthetic appeal alone, certified individuals are expected to show how each visualization contributes to enterprise value creation. Finally, scenario-based exercises were integrated, requiring candidates to apply their skills in lifelike enterprise contexts. This ensured that certification holders were not merely theoreticians but practitioners equipped to deploy solutions in complex environments.
